Collaborative EM image processing with the IPLT image processing library and toolbox.

Ansgar Philippsen1, Andreas D Schenk, Gian A Signorell, Valerio Mariani, Simon Berneche, Andreas Engel.   

Abstract

We present the Image Processing Library and Toolbox, IPLT, in the context of a collaborative electron microscopy processing effort, which has driven the evolution of our software architecture over the last years. The high-level interface design as well as the underlying implementations are described to demonstrate the flexibility of the IPLT framework. It aims to support the wide range of skills and interests of methodologically oriented scientists who wish to implement their ideas and algorithms as processing code.
